Writing since 1996, Keno has developed quite a fun and unique style along with the rest of Peace And Love crew. His recent Interview with Spray Beast inspired us to take a comprehensive look at this dope writers funky fresh offerings.

Keno grew up in the 13th district of Paris, where he was inspired by the unique graffiti of the general area as well as looking at 1980’s New York subway graffiti. In Paris the playful styles of FMK Crew and his PAL crewmates Horfe and Tomek seem to be the driving influence in his work.
